Why total darkness is worth the effort
Sleeping in even moderate room light is associated with lighter, more fragmented sleep and measurable overnight changes in heart rate and glucose handling. You do not need a laboratory to feel it: streetlight through thin curtains, a charging LED, or a partner's screen are enough to pull you out of deep sleep repeatedly without ever fully waking you.
A mask solves this for one person without renegotiating the room. That is why it beats blackout curtains for anyone sharing a bedroom with a different schedule, and why it is the standard tool for shift workers and frequent travellers.
